Español: Escudo de la República de Costa Rica, descrito y adoptado por medio de las leyes del 27 de noviembre 1906 y 21 de octubre de 1964
desde 5 de mayo de 1998.


El Escudo Nacional representará tres volcanes y un extenso valle entre dos océanos y en cada uno de éstos un buque mercante. En el extremo izquierdo de la línea superior que marca el horizonte habrá un sol naciente. Cerrarán el Escudo dos palmas de mirto, unidas por una cinta ancha de color blanco y contendrá en letras doradas la leyenda “República de Costa Rica”. El espacio entre el perfil de los volcanes y las palmas de mirto lo ocuparán siete estrellas de igual magnitud, colocadas en arco que representarán las provincias de San José, Alajuela, Cartago, Heredia, Guanacaste, Puntarenas y Limón. El remate del Escudo lo formará una cinta Azul en forma de corona en la cual en letras plateadas figurará la leyenda “América Central”.

En cuanto a las especificaciones de color, en el Diario Oficial del 5 de mayo de 1998 se considera lo siguiente:

Además de las especificaciones contenidas en la ley supracitada los colores del Escudo son: el valle: verde claro; los volcanes: verde azul como son las montañas de Costa Rica. Se dibujaron los volcanes humeantes para diferenciarlos. El sol naciente es color oro viejo y las palmas de mirto verde oscuro. Las cinco estrellas que luego cambiaron a siete serán plateadas y el listón azul claro. El mar es color azul.
